Key points:

  1. Rarer diagnoses are often encountered in daily ED practice hidden amongst common symptoms
  2. attention to details that do not fit usual patterns (eg. in this case abnormal renal function that was not accountable by dehydration, abnormal liver function tests; band forms on full blood count) may re-direct the clinician to new differentials and help stall diagnosis momentum
